#181127 basic color information

#181127

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#181127 has decimal index of: 1577255, is composed of 9.4% red, 6.7% green and 15.3% blue. #181127 in CMYK color model, is composed of 38.5% cyan, 56.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 84.7% black.
#000033 is the closest web-safe color to #181127.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
